You cannot open a bank account from outside Thailand. Non-O visa obtained from a Thai Embassy in the US can be in a US bank account. Remember, a Non-O is a 90 day visa. Once you enter Thailand you'll need to apply for a 1 year extension, which requires the 800k baht to be in a Thai bank for 60 days before applying.
